Chapter 479: Watching The Battles


The first person to step into the arena was a young man in the Mid stages of the Origin Plane. He looked to be in his early twenties. After the man announced his cultivation stage, a youth stood up from the special area in the colosseum, wearing what looked like a uniform. Grey stared in the direction the young came from and confirmed that the others there were also wearing the same black dress.


The youth was around fourteen to fifteen years, which came as a surprise to Grey who was watching.


Back in the Azure continent, a fifteen-year-old should just be breaking through to the Arcane Plane. If they were talented enough, they should be around the Mid or Late stages. Then in his case, he hadn’t even started cultivating at that age!


When the youth stepped into the arena, one could slightly sense his arrogance and air of superiority. Those who are members of Factions take non-members to be inferior people.


With both partic.i.p.ants in the arena, the man who was hosting the event called for the battle to begin.


Swoos.h.!.+ Bam!


All it took was a single attack from the youth dressed in black, and his opponent could be seen lying unconscious on the ground.


The youth was a Lightning Elementalist, and from what Grey saw, he noticed that he went all out as soon as the battle started, easily defeating his opponent.


The youth turned to look at the crowd before walking away with an emotionless expression.


“Well, that was fast,” The man hosting the event said with a light smile, he motioned for people to come to carry the young man away, and possibly get him some treatment as well.


After the young man was taken away, the man hosting the event turned to the crowd once again.


“The battle is still on, whoever believes he or she can defeat those in the same stage, step forward and challenge a member of the Abyss Faction, if you win, you will get the chance to join them. And even if you do not win, there’s a chance that you might catch the eye of the representatives here,” The man said before walking to the side of the arena, waiting for the next fighter.


….


“Wow! So powerful, and he’s only in the Mid stages. How powerful do you think those in the Late stages or at the Peak will be?”


“Hmm, don’t forget about the advantages of having a higher elemental grade.”


“Yeah, according to what I heard, the minimum prerequisite of joining the Abyss Faction was to have at least a blue elemental grade,”


Discussions broke out amongst the crowd, and Grey perked his ears to listen to all the rumors. Times like these were the best to get to find out more about this place. Although the books were good, they were still lacking some information.


‘Hmm, the blue grade. I still haven’t been able to read about how high the cyan grade is from the books,’ He thought to himself.


Although he had been reading, he hadn’t seen any book that spoke about elemental grades. Maybe he hadn’t searched enough though.


On hearing that the blue grade was the bare minimum if one wanted to enter the Abyss Faction, he couldn’t help but think about the possibility of an elemental grade higher than the cyan grade. Also, now he could understand why these people not only grew quicker than those in the Azure continent but were also stronger.


Even in the Azure continent, elemental grades were all that was important.


Grey continued contemplating elemental grades before the next person finally summoned enough courage to try his luck.


This person was in the Early stages of the Overlord Plane and was already in his late twenties. Even though compared to the geniuses of the Abyss Faction he was a little too old, he still wanted to see the difference in strength.


After the man announced his cultivation stage, another youth stood up from the special area and walked towards the arena. The youth was a little older than the first one, but she was around eighteen to twenty years old.


She gracefully walked into the arena, staring at the man with a small smile.


The man hosting the event quickly called for the battle to begin.


Boom!


The man was the first to explode out with the water element. Learning from the experience of the first guy, he didn’t dare to wait for his opponent to attack him first.


He created what looked like tentacles around him, using them to attack the young lady.


The young lady was soon enveloped by the wind element, easily dodging all the attacks of the tentacles.


A thin sword appeared in her hands and she slashed it in the direction of the man. Wind blades shot out of the sword, slas.h.i.+ng towards the man.


The man hastily set up an ice wall in front of him, hoping to use it to block the wind blades.


Bang! Boom! Crack!


After the first three wind blades. .h.i.t the wall, cracks started appearing around it. Two more wind blades were able to easily destroy it, before heading towards the man.


The man used his tentacles to try to stop the attacks, but he was unable to. With no other option, the man hastily dodged to the side, but his expression changed drastically when he felt a cold sensation on his neck.


He froze, not daring to take another step.


“I win,” The young lady said gracefully before walking back to her seat.


The man left the arena a little dejectedly, although he tried to put up a fight, he wasn’t a challenge for the young lady given how she only finished him with a single attack.


On going back to his seat, he was encouraged by his friends who sat close to him. They could tell he tried his best.


Grey watched the battle properly and couldn’t help but commend the battle awareness of the young lady. She only attacked once, but she already had everything planned out.
